Apple Cobbler

I have never been a fan of pie crust, so I combined my mother in-laws apple crumb pie recipe (without the pie crust) with an apple cobbler recipe and the outcome was delicious!!!!!!

Filling:
6 Gala apples, peeled, cored and cut into small bite-sized pieces
2 tblsp. lemon juice
2 tsp. cinnamon
1/2 tsp. nutmeg
1/2 cup sugar

Combine the above ingredients and place them in a pie pan.  Then combine the topping ingredients and pour them on top of the filling and bake in oven at 350 degrees for 45 minutes or until bubbly and brown.

Topping:
3/4 cup flour
6 tblsp. butter (not melted, mixed in with flour and sugar by using a pastry blender)
1/2 cup sugar

This recipe was fast to prepare and tastes best with a scoop of vanilla ice-cream!  Enjoy!
